Base Layer Recommendations

For driveway projects in Garden City, starting with a solid foundation proves essential. Crusher run provides excellent compaction and stability as a base layer, locking together to create a firm foundation that resists shifting in clay soils. This aggregate base should be installed at depths of 4 to 6 inches for residential driveways, with greater depths required for commercial applications or heavy equipment access.

Road base offers another excellent option for properties requiring heavy-duty performance. This material compacts tightly and provides superior load-bearing capacity for driveways experiencing regular traffic from work trucks, RVs, or agricultural equipment common in rural Cass County locations. The combination of various stone sizes in road base creates a dense, stable surface that performs reliably through Missouri's challenging weather conditions.

Surface Layer Options

After establishing a proper base, the surface layer provides the finished appearance and immediate functionality. Traditional driveway gravel offers proven performance and attractive appearance, with angular stones that interlock for stability. This material drains quickly, preventing water accumulation that could damage the base layers during freeze-thaw cycles common from December through February in Garden City.

The 3/4 inch crushed stone serves as another popular surface option, providing a clean appearance while maintaining excellent drainage characteristics. This size works particularly well for properties throughout Garden City where a more refined look is desired without sacrificing durability. The angular edges of crushed stone prevent displacement under vehicle traffic better than rounded aggregates.

Drainage Solutions for Garden City Clay Soils

Managing water drainage represents a critical concern for Garden City properties due to the heavy clay soils and substantial rainfall the area receives. Spring storms and summer thunderstorms can dump several inches of rain in short periods, overwhelming poorly drained properties and causing foundation issues, basement flooding, and yard erosion problems. Professional drainage solutions using appropriate aggregates prevent these costly problems.

Drain rock specifically addresses drainage challenges in clay soil conditions. This clean, uniformly sized aggregate creates consistent void spaces that allow water to flow freely while filtering out sediment. Installing drain rock around foundations, in French drain systems, and beneath patios prevents water accumulation near structures throughout properties near East Mechanic Street and South Main Street areas.

The number 57 stone provides another excellent drainage aggregate option, particularly for French drain installations and foundation drainage systems. Its three-quarter inch size allows rapid water flow while providing enough mass to resist displacement. Many Garden City contractors prefer this aggregate for subsurface drainage systems because it combines excellent drainage characteristics with long-term durability.

Aggregate Type Best Applications Typical Size Compaction Drainage Rating
Crusher Run Driveway base, parking areas Varies (includes fines) Excellent Moderate
Road Base Heavy traffic areas, access roads Mixed sizes Excellent Moderate
3/4 inch Crushed Stone Driveway surface, foundations 3/4 inch Good Excellent
Number 57 Stone Drainage systems, concrete 3/4 inch Fair Excellent
Drain Rock French drains, foundation drainage 3/4 to 1.5 inch Fair Superior
Pea Gravel Decorative landscaping, paths 3/8 inch Poor Excellent
Crushed Concrete Base layers, utility trenches Varies Good Good
Decomposed Granite Walkways, landscaping Fine to 1/4 inch Excellent Moderate

Natural Stone Options

River rock brings organic beauty to Garden City landscapes with smooth, rounded stones perfect for water features, dry creek beds, and decorative borders. These naturally tumbled stones come in various sizes and colors, allowing customization to match existing landscape elements. River rock also provides excellent erosion control on slopes and helps manage stormwater runoff without harsh geometric lines.

Pea gravel offers another versatile decorative option, creating comfortable walking surfaces for garden paths while providing excellent drainage. The small, rounded stones feel pleasant underfoot and shift naturally to accommodate foot traffic. Many Garden City homeowners use pea gravel for dog runs, play areas, and between stepping stones because it provides good traction when dry and doesn't retain heat like darker aggregates.

Pathway Materials

Walkway gravel specifically addresses the needs of pedestrian paths, combining attractive appearance with practical performance. This aggregate compacts adequately for stable walking surfaces while maintaining enough give to remain comfortable for extended walks. Garden paths using walkway gravel complement both formal and informal landscape designs throughout Garden City properties.

Decomposed granite creates naturally beautiful, firm pathways that blend seamlessly with Missouri landscapes. This material compacts into a solid surface that resists weeds while remaining permeable to water. The natural earth tones of decomposed granite complement native Missouri plants and traditional architecture common in Garden City's historic neighborhoods.

Foundation and Concrete Applications

Quality aggregates form the foundation of durable concrete and stable building foundations. Number 57 stone serves as the industry standard for concrete mixing and foundation drainage throughout Missouri construction. This uniform aggregate size ensures consistent concrete strength while providing reliable drainage around foundation walls to protect against hydrostatic pressure from Garden City's clay soils.

Crushed concrete offers an environmentally responsible alternative for fill applications and base layers in construction projects. This recycled material performs comparably to virgin aggregates while reducing environmental impact and often providing cost advantages on larger projects. Many Garden City contractors specify crushed concrete for utility trenches, parking lot bases, and other applications where appearance is not the primary concern.

Site Work and Grading

Fill dirt remains essential for grading work and establishing proper drainage slopes around new construction throughout Garden City. This basic material fills low areas, builds up grades, and provides bulk for major earthwork projects. Quality fill dirt compacts reliably and doesn't contain organic material that could decompose and settle over time.

Topsoil becomes crucial in the final stages of construction when establishing lawns and planting beds. Garden City's native topsoil often requires amendment or replacement after construction disturbance. Our topsoil products provide the organic content and structure needed for healthy plant growth in Missouri's challenging climate with hot summers averaging 89°F and cold winters dipping to 20°F.

Specialized Sand Products for Garden City Applications

Different projects throughout Garden City require specific sand types matched to their applications. Understanding these distinctions ensures optimal results whether mixing concrete, installing pavers, or creating safe play areas. Our sand inventory addresses diverse needs from construction to recreation across Cass County properties.

Mason sand provides the fine, uniform particles necessary for mortar mixing and paver installation. This washed sand contains minimal clay or organic content, ensuring consistent performance in construction applications. Masons throughout Garden City specify this sand for bricklaying, block work, and other applications requiring precise material characteristics.

Playground sand meets safety standards for children's play areas at homes, schools, and parks throughout Garden City. This clean, non-toxic sand provides cushioning for falls while remaining comfortable for play. Parents throughout the community trust playground sand for backyard play spaces because it provides appropriate safety protection without sharp particles or contaminants.

Washed sand serves numerous purposes from concrete mixing to sandbox fill. The washing process removes clay, silt, and organic materials, producing clean sand that performs consistently. This versatility makes washed sand popular for contractors and homeowners tackling various projects around Garden City properties.

Frequently Asked Questions About Aggregates in Garden City

What aggregate works best for driveways in Garden City clay soils?

Crusher run or road base provides the best foundation for Garden City driveways because these materials compact firmly and resist shifting in expansive clay soils. Top with 3/4 inch crushed stone or driveway gravel for a durable, attractive surface that drains well through Missouri's wet seasons.

How much aggregate do I need for my Garden City project?

Calculate cubic yards by multiplying length times width times depth in feet, then dividing by 27. For a driveway measuring 20 feet wide, 50 feet long, and 4 inches deep, you need approximately 12.4 cubic yards. Our team helps verify calculations and recommends appropriate quantities for your specific Garden City property.

When is the best time to install aggregates in Garden City?

Late spring through early fall provides optimal conditions for aggregate installation in Garden City. May through September offers warm, generally dry weather that facilitates proper compaction and settling. Avoid installation during Missouri's wettest months of April and May when soil moisture complicates base preparation.

What drainage aggregate prevents foundation problems in Garden City?

Drain rock or number 57 stone provides excellent foundation drainage in Garden City clay soils. Install these aggregates in French drain systems or around foundation perimeters to prevent water accumulation that causes hydrostatic pressure and basement moisture issues common in Cass County properties.

Can crushed concrete replace traditional aggregates in Garden City projects?

Yes, crushed concrete works well for base layers, utility trenches, and non-visible applications throughout Garden City. This recycled aggregate provides environmental benefits while performing comparably to virgin stone products. Many local contractors specify crushed concrete for cost-effective, sustainable construction solutions.

How do I prevent weeds in my Garden City gravel driveway?

Proper installation prevents most weed problems. Start with compacted base aggregate, install landscape fabric, then add surface gravel. The fabric blocks weed growth while allowing water drainage. Periodic application of environmentally safe weed control maintains a clean appearance throughout the growing season in Garden City.

What size river rock looks best for Garden City landscaping?

River rock sizes from 1 to 3 inches complement most Garden City landscape designs. Smaller stones work well for ground cover and pathways, while larger rocks create focal points and erosion control on slopes. Mix sizes for natural appearance matching Missouri's river valleys and native landscapes.
